The difference between the new and the previous

 

From the friendly folks at GP Switzerland:

So, the
improvements are numerous, both aesthetically and technically. You surely noticed the time indication which is now centered for an improved readability. The look of the timepiece is also more contemporary with a
redesigned titanium case of 45 mm (48 mm and 46 mm previously), a large dial opening, an increased skeletonization of the mainplate to highlight the shape of the escapement. On the technical side, the architecture and geometry of all the escapement components have been reworked. The new locking lever helps secure the winding lever even better (previously, this winding lever had rubies which were interacting with the escape wheels). The escape wheels now feature silicium teeth in order to transmit their energy effectively to the winding lever and the large disks of the escape wheel provide inertia to the system.
Silicium has also been used extensively to improve the efficiency of the escapement, reduce frictions and contribute to the improved power reserve of minimum 7 days (previously 6 days). Additionally, the mechanism is now self-starting, meaning that the movement restarts automatically when you wind it after it reached the end of the power reserve. All in all, the efficiency of the escapement was greatly improved, which also leads to a last (but not least!) feature, namely a COSC certification!
We never stopped working on this movement since its first commercial launch in 2013 and we hope you are as excited as we are with this new execution of the Constant Escapement
